Why do so many relationships feel hard even when love is there? In episode 49, we explore the messy, often misunderstood dynamics between men and women in romantic relationships, and why emotional needs can clash in ways that leave both partners feeling unseen, unheard, and misunderstood.Rather than blaming one another, this conversation looks at what’s actually happening beneath the surface — through the lens of emotional wiring, nervous systems, attachment styles, and the different ways men and women are often conditioned to relate to vulnerability and connection.We unpack why women often seek closeness and emotional expression to feel safe, while men may withdraw or shut down to protect themselves from overwhelm or feeling inadequate — and how these opposing responses can create cycles of conflict, disconnection, and confusion.This episode is an invitation to move away from “what’s wrong with us?” and toward a deeper understanding of what’s happening in our nervous systems when things feel hard.Whether you’re in a relationship, navigating disconnection, or wanting to better understand your emotional patterns, this episode offers compassion, clarity, and a new way of seeing both yourself and your partner.Because when nervous systems feel safe, connection becomes possible.This is the KFIT Mind & Body Podcast.
